繁体   English   中英

如何使用MS动态CRM 2016中的c#检索部分,选项卡?

[英]How can I retrieve sections, tabs by using c# from MS dynamics CRM 2016?

我可以使用下面的代码检索属性

    public static EntityMetadata RetrieveEntityMetadata(IOrganizationService service, string logicalName)
    {

        var request = new RetrieveEntityRequest()
        {
            LogicalName = logicalName,
            EntityFilters = EntityFilters.All,
            RetrieveAsIfPublished = false
        };
        var result = (RetrieveEntityResponse)service.Execute(request);
        return result.EntityMetadata;
    }

result.EntityMetadata有一个属性Attributes ,它包含entity的所有属性。 但我想要获得实体的部分列表。 我怎样才能做到这一点?

节和选项卡属于表单布局,而不属于实体本身。 有不同类型的表单,每种类型都可以有moe而不是表单的一个实例(如果你有多个主表单,应该采取哪种?)。

如果你确切地知道自己需要哪种表格,应该比你找回类型的实体systemform与现场formxml ,其中包含表单的XML模板。 解析该XML,您将获得部分和选项卡

在此输入图像描述

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M